The garage door as part of the building envelope

A garage door is huge, revealed, and mechanical, which makes it simpler to neglect as an architectural aspect. Yet the door opening is only as solid as the weakest component of the system. If the panels are sound yet the track is bent, or the locking system is unstable, or the weather condition seal has split, the door no more does as planned. Throughout severe weather condition, that space matters.

In cyclone-prone areas, the issue is even more severe. Queensland assistance deals with garage doors as a recognized powerlessness in cyclones, and completely reason. A door that is not appropriately rated for wind stress, or that lacks the best supporting system when a cyclone methods, can fall short under tons. As soon as the garage opening is endangered, pressure can build in the home in manner ins which cause plunging damage. Property owners often think about roofing system shingles, home windows, and outside furniture first. The garage opening is entitled to the exact same attention.

Good maintenance consequently has two layers. The initial is mechanical, which means seeing to it the door opens and shuts properly, without binding or stress. The second is safety, which suggests checking that the door can resist weather and remain secure when conditions deteriorate.

Storm season alters the maintenance priorities

Routine servicing issues year-round, yet storm period changes the means garage door treatment must be approached. Queensland readiness support consistently advises homeowners to prepare homes before storms and cyclones, secure openings, and remain tuned to cautions. On the Gold Coast, that means garage doors need additional attention prior to severe weather condition gets on the radar, not after the first caution has passed.

A useful storm-season inspection does not require to be complicated. It ought to concentrate on the parts that can fall short under stress, plus the attributes that keep water, wind, and particles out. The goal is to lower the possibility of a door coming to be the entrance point for damage.

A helpful pre-storm check typically covers these points:

The door shuts fully and seals correctly along the floor and sides. The locking system engages without sticking or forcing. Tracks, brackets, and noticeable fasteners appear secure. The opener functions efficiently, without uncommon stress or grinding noises. Any supporting or wind-rated attributes remain in area and suitable for the door.

That last point issues since Queensland assistance especially notes that garage doors need to adhere to AS/NZS 4505 and be properly rated for wind pressure, or have a supporting system when a cyclone is coming close to. This is not a detail to leave till the eve of a storm. If a door is non-compliant, replacement might be a better long-term decision than repeated patching.

There is additionally a functional reason to maintain the upkeep schedule ahead of the weather condition. As soon as serious weather cautions start, solution hold-ups prevail. Emergency repair work are harder to set up, and materials might not be readily available as rapidly as usual. A property owner who waits too long can end up with an endangered door and no easy method to address it prior to the tornado arrives.

The parts that usually need the most attention

A garage door system consists of a lot more moving parts than many people recognize. Each component has a job, and when one starts to fall short, the load moves elsewhere. That is why upkeep needs to take a look at the entire setting up instead of just the visible door panels.

The garage door motor is an example. People usually presume a noisy opener is aging or underpowered. Sometimes that holds true, but usually the electric motor is responding to friction elsewhere in the system. A door that runs out balance, tracks that demand alignment, or rollers that no more step freely can all enhance stress. Leaving the concern unsettled reduces the life of the electric motor and can turn a manageable service problem right into an extra expensive repair.

Springs and cables should have particular caution. They lug considerable pressure and help manage the door's activity. When these parts are used, the door can really feel larger, relocate erratically, or stop partway. This is not a component location for guesswork. It is one thing to oil hinges or tidy particles from tracks. It is one more to work with high-tension parts without the ideal training and tools.

Weather seals are usually undervalued too. A split base seal or hard side seal might appear minor, however these strips assist block water, wind-driven dirt, pests, and debris. In a storm-preparation context, they belong to the home's protective obstacle. They additionally aid with energy efficiency and sound reduction, which are functional incentives in daily use.

Roller doors, sectional doors, and tilt doors each age differently

The kind of door matters. A roller door, sectional door, and tilt door do not stop working in the same way, and they do not need the specific very same maintenance rhythm. Roller doors often tend to count heavily on alignment, tidy motion, and the problem of the drape or slats. Sectional doors have extra panel joints, hinges, and rollers, which indicates there are extra private points to check. Tilt doors position various demands on equilibrium and clearance, and they can be extra conscious space around the opening.

That does not mean one kind is constantly much better than an additional. It suggests each need to be kept according to just how it functions.
